Electrician - Planned Kitchen Works (Social Housing) Location: Newcastle-under-Lyme, Staffordshire Salary: £34,000 - £44,000 per annum Contract: Full-Time, Permanent Hours: 39 hours per week About the Role We are seeking a qualified and experienced Electrician to join our Planned Works team, delivering high-quality electrical installations as part of kitchen replacement and refurbishment programmes within social housing. This role plays a vital part in improving the quality, safety, and compliance of homes for our residents. You will be working across both occupied and void properties, ensuring all electrical works are completed to a high standard, with minimal disruption to tenants and in line with regulatory requirements. Key Responsibilities Carry out electrical installations and upgrades as part of planned kitchen replacement programmes within social housing properties Install and commission new circuits and consumer units in accordance with current regulations Conduct testing, inspection, and fault finding, ensuring all systems are safe and compliant Complete and issue all relevant certification and documentation, including: Electrical Installation Certificates (EIC) Minor Works Certificates (MWC) Electrical Installation Condition Reports (EICR) Ensure full compliance with the latest 17th/18th Edition Wiring Regulations and all relevant health and safety standards Work effectively in occupied homes, maintaining a professional and customer-focused approach at all times Liaise with tenants, colleagues, and other trades to ensure planned works are delivered efficiently and to programme Adhere to organisational policies, procedures, and social housing standards, including safeguarding and tenant care principles Support the wider maintenance service, including participation in out-of-hours/emergency call-out where required About You We are looking for a motivated and reliable electrician with strong experience in domestic properties, ideally within a social housing or public sector environment. You will demonstrate: Proven experience in domestic electrical installation, maintenance, and testing Strong working knowledge of social housing planned works and tenant-facing environments Competence in carrying out all aspects of electrical work independently Ability to prioritise workloads and meet deadlines within a planned maintenance programme A strong commitment to health & safety, compliance, and quality workmanship Excellent communication skills, with the ability to work respectfully in customers' homes A flexible, team-oriented approach with a willingness to support colleagues and wider operations Full UK driving licence Why Join Us?
